Cilla (1968)
A mostly live weekly entertainment show starring Cilla Black and her special guests.

Episode 8 - Episode 8
Release Date: 1973-02-17A live show starring Cilla Black Guest star Hannah Gordon with A Song for Europe 1973 starring Cliff Richard, who tonight sings Song No 6 "Help It Along" written by Christopher Neil Including live outside broadcasts from somewhere in England and viewers realising their Unusual Ambitions.
-
Episode 9 - Episode 9
Release Date: 1973-02-24In a special edition Cilla Black introduces Cliff Richard in A Song for Europe 1973 Tonight Cliff Richard sings all six Songs for Europe: 'Come Back Billie Jo' by Mitch Murray and Tony MacAulay 'Ashes to Ashes' by Tony Cole 'Tomorrow Rising' by Brian Bennett and Mike Hawker 'The Days of Love' by Alan Hawkshaw and Dougie Wright 'Power to All Our Friends' by Guy Fletcher and Doug Flett 'Help it Along' by Christopher Neil Viewers are invited to select the song which will represent the UK in this year's Eurovision Song Contest.
-
Episode 10 - Episode 10
Release Date: 1973-03-03A live show starring Cilla Black The last show of her present series features Cliff Richard and the result of the voting and the winning song from A Song for Europe 1973. Also viewers realising their Unusual Ambitions and a live outside broadcast from the other side of the earth.
